Haggard Graduate School of Theology Aid
To be eligible for all the scholarships listed herein, students must fill out the FAFSA form available in Haggard Graduate School of Theology or the Graduate Center. For more information, contact Haggard Graduate School of Theology, (626) 815-5439.
Kern Scholars Program
The Kern Scholars Program provides full tuition coverage for selected students 27 years of age or younger who are committed to full-time ministry in a local church after graduating.

Earl E. Grant Scholarship
This scholarship is granted to students attending classes at the San Diego Regional Center.
The Hausman Scholarship
This scholarship offers $900 and is divided between two or three students, with varying amounts.
The James L. Stamps Foundation Scholarship
This scholarship assists the pastoral staff of small churches. It is awarded to eligible students in all master’s programs.
The Kim Scholarship
This scholarship is for Asian students at the Los Angeles Regional Center.
Walter and Mary Hartley Scholarship
This scholarship is granted to students whose area of interest is biblical studies and who have a desire to minister in overseas or inner city missions.
The Watson-Wong Scholarship Fund
This scholarship offers $1,500 to single parents (with at least one child under age 12) entering or continuing graduate studies in music and/or theology programs.
The Lou Ann Scott Scholarship
This scholarship is awarded to an outstanding Haggard Graduate School of Theology student.
